2 Figure 1 Study profile of tests and results
Of 9610 tested participants, 97 (1·0%) progressed to active tuberculosis, and 6380 (66·4%) completed all tests and follow-up (data allowing follow-up to be calculated were missing for six participants). Of the 6380 who completed all tests and follow-up (for whom we had data), 77 (1·2%) progressed to active tuberculosis. The Lancet Infectious Diseases  , DOI: ( /S (18) ) Copyright © 2018 Authors(s).
